Enjoy a free concert by the talented Indianapolis Brass Choir at St. Mark’s United Methodist Church in Carmel. Beginning at 4 p.m. Oct. 27, the 30-member performing choir will share a wide range of music from Renaissance to Broadway and jazz to folk songs during the one-hour concert. The only regularly performing ensemble of its size in central Indiana, the IBC is celebrating its 28th year of playing concerts & raising money for charity.

During the concert at St. Mark’s, a free-will offering to benefit Africa University will be collected during the program. Africa University, located just outside Zimbabwe, is a private, international higher education institution founded in March 1992 by the United Methodist Church worldwide. Funds collected will go to fund several endowed student scholarships as well as establish an endowed faculty position in Agriculture & Natural Resources.
